Today's AWESOME guest is Abby Begeta.

Abby came to Australia from the civil War in Bosnia, as a single mother and refugee, with her two young daughters just before Christmas 1995.

Abby went on to study at Curtin and Griffith Universities where she studied Health Science and Law.

Abby founded a community not-for-profit group, Moving Forward Sunshine Coast.

Abby and her group organise community information events on the Sunshine Coast in Queensland and invite eminent speakers from different backgrounds to present on the topic of their expertise. Past speakers include Dr Peter McCullough and Professor Gigi Foster.

Abby was also an Olympic Torchbearer for 2000 Sydney Olympic Games.
